    The Carolina Hurricanes selected Russian winger Alexander Rykov with the 100th overall pick.

    Rykov has two years left on his contract with Chelyabinsk, but that just gives him some more time to develop in the second-best league in the world.

    The forward is a bit of a mystery package being that he missed time last season due to an injury on top of viewings in Russian being mostly limited. 

    However, the Hurricanes see a lot of potential upside with his skating, shot and overall offensive instincts.

    Here's what scouts told The Hockey News about Rykov:
    "He's a smart player who can play offensively and defensively. He has a good shot and good speed."

    "He can score. Before January, he had some really good games in the VHL. One game, he took the puck from coast-to-coast and cut to the middle and scored a really great goal."

    "He's got skill, and he can skate. But he's got a long way to go."
